Thousands Join ‘March for Life’ in Germany, Switzerland

(Evangelical Focus) — Christians from diverse backgrounds, local churches and several organisations gathered on September 17th in the main cities of Germany and Switzerland to celebrate the annual “March for Life.” The aim was to publicly express their support for laws and initiatives which protect the life of unborn human beings. Tragic Toll of Divorce on Kids Highlighted by New Book

(Christian Institute) — The heartbreaking effects of divorce on children have been highlighted by a new book, which gives them a platform to share their experiences. “Splitting Up: A Child’s Guide to a Grown Up Problem,” produced by leading family law firm Mishcon de Reya, includes testimonies from children and teenagers whose parents have divorced. Church-State Separation Group, Methodist Minister, Sue School for ‘Pushing Religion on Students’

MESA, Ariz. — A nationally-recognized church-state separation group has sued an Arizona charter school on behalf of a United Methodist minister and an offended parent for allegedly “pushing religion on students” by using curriculum that includes text favorable of Christianity. Federal Appeals Court Rules Louisiana Can’t Block Planned Parenthood From Medicaid Program

NEW ORLEANS, La. — A federal appeals panel, all comprised of Republican-nominated judges, has ruled that officials in Louisiana can’t block the abortion giant Planned Parenthood from participating in the state’s Medicaid program because it denies women “free choice” of healthcare providers. EU Playing ‘Hot Potato’ With Refugees

Greece (Mission Network News) — The European Union is looking to play ‘hot potato’ with the refugee crisis. Under the Dublin Regulation, the EU is considering sending refugees currently in other European countries back to Greece, their original point of entry, before they can apply for a new host country.
